The design and synthesis of lightweight and strong materials are essential for developing next‐generation structural materials. In article number 1802997 , Seok Joon Kwon, Pil J. Yoo, and co‐workers demonstrate a new class of graphene‐based, ultralight, strong, and superelastic closed‐cellular structures by developing an innovative hierarchical architecturing strategy. The achieved structure is a uniformly ordered plesiohedral cellular structure with complete space‐filling convex polytopes.
